ACC yet to decide fate of Dr Nalin Shinghal; vacancy of CMD, BHEL arising on July 1

The Ministry of Heavy Industries & Public Enterprises has reportedly written to the Appointments Committee of Cabinet (ACC) disapproving the recommendation of panel of Dr Nalin Shinghal, CMD, Central Electronics Limited (CEL) made by the Public Enterprises Selection Board (PESB) for the post of Chairman-cum-Managing Director, Bharat Heavy Electricals Limited, a Maharatna PSU. The tenure of present CMD Atul Sobti is ending on June 30, 2019. However, there are whispers in the corridors of power that he may be accorded extension for yet another term. The Ministry has doubted the capability of Dr Shinghal, who bailed out CEL to a profit level. Some sources are of the view that the ACC can approve the appointment of Dr Shinghal as Government of India is laying a special emphasis on external competent candidates.
